Ukraine exports $153.04 million worth of flat steel in Jan-Feb

Wednesday, 25 March 2015 16:40:39 (GMT+3)   |  
       

In February this year, Ukraine exported $153.04 million worth of flat rolled steel products, while imports of such products totaled a value of $33.99 million, according to Ukraine's Ministry of Revenue and Duties.

Turkey was the main importer of Ukrainian flat rolled products in the given month, with imports worth $22.47 million.

In the January-February period this year, Ukraine exported $306.99 million worth of flat rolled products, with its flat rolled imports totaling $61.16 million.
